[QUOTE="SWC75, post: 4866047, member: 289"] - Most of the first half was a struggle as we weren’t hitting shots or getting calls but then Judah Mintz too over and got us to a five point lead at the half by making 8 free throws and a dunk in the last 5:58 minutes, 10 of our last 12 points. He then scored our first 12 points of the second half in the first 4:09. That 20 of 22 SU points in 10:07! That’s what a star player can do for you. - But that only got us to 45-36 with 15 minutes to go. How long could we go with one player carrying the team? We didn’t have to find out because Chris Bell, wide open because of Mintz’s drives, went off with three pointers in 1:18 to blow the game open at 58-40. Their teammates finally got in on the act and the lead eventually reached 79-53 as we coasted to a 80-57 final. - Red Autry wasn’t entirely happy to ‘coast’ to anything and called a time out when we had a couple of bad possessions to make that clear to the troops. A good sign. - He was very happy about the rebounding, which has been a sore spot and was very much one early in this game. At one point we were down 11-20 on the boards. It wound up 43-36. And we got 17 offensive rebs after several games where we just seemed to give up on missed shots and drifted down court. McLeod and Brown got 5 each. - Thanks to Chris Bell’s 6 of 10, another sore spot, our outside shooting, improved to 11 of 21 from three, (Mintz, Justin Taylor and Benny Williams hit the others). - Bell also played well defensively and 3 assists with 2 rebounds, 1 steal and 1 block. I remember from his high school film that he loved blocking shots from behind on the break and he got one in this game. - Naheem McCloud, facing a couple of 6-10 guys, only shot 2 for 7 but had 6 points and 6 rebounds with 3 blocks and steal in 19 minutes. - Benny Williams hustled in his 14 minutes with 3 points, 4 rebounds 2 blocks. - Maliq Brown, as usual, had a good game, scoring 7 points on 3 of 4 shooting and grabbing 9 rebounds with a block and 2 steals 5-2 with 24+ to go… LET’S GO ORANGE! Net Points This year I’m going to make things a bit easier on myself and just list the net points in each game after the Upside. Once a month I’ll do a deeper dive into the numbers rather than doing a “Net Points, etc.” post after every game. ‘Net’ points is the positives (points, rebounds, assists, steals and blocks) minus the negatives, (missed field goals and free throws, turnovers and fouls committed). Judah Mintz 32NP in 38 minutes Chris Bell 17NP in 38 minutes Maliq Brown 15NP in 19 minutes. Naheem McLeod 9NP in 19 minutes Justin Taylor 7NP in 26 minutes Benny Williams 3NP in 14 minutes Peter Carey 1NP in 1 minute JJ Starling 1NP in 31 minutes Quadir Copeland -1NP in 11 minutes Kyle Cuffe -2NP in 3 minutes Recruited players who did not play: Mounir Hima, William Patterson, Chance Westry [MEDIA=youtube]FW2zaMGtIBo[/MEDIA] [/QUOTE]
